How do you handle stress and pressure in high-pressure situations?
- Answer: I remain calm under pressure by focusing on the immediate needs of the patient. I prioritize tasks, delegate effectively when possible, and utilize my training to execute procedures efficiently and accurately. Regular exercise and mindfulness techniques help manage stress outside of work.

Explain the importance of teamwork in emergency medical services.
- Answer: Teamwork is crucial in EMS because it allows for efficient and effective patient care. A coordinated team can handle emergencies more effectively, improving patient outcomes. Clear communication and collaboration are essential for successful interventions.
-
How would you handle a situation where you disagree with your partner's assessment of a patient?
- Answer: I would respectfully express my concerns, explain my reasoning, and collaboratively discuss our findings. The priority is always the patient's well-being, so we would work together to reach a consensus on the best course of action. If we couldn't agree, I would escalate the situation to a supervisor for further guidance.

How do you maintain your physical and mental health while working as an EMT?
- Answer: I prioritize regular exercise, a healthy diet, and sufficient sleep. I also utilize stress-management techniques, such as mindfulness and debriefing sessions with colleagues, to maintain my mental well-being and prevent burnout.
